Journey Hires New Manager Amid Neal Schon-Jonathan Cain Lawsuit
Journey's Neal Schon and Jonathan Cain have ceded their co-managerial duties to new manager Mike Kobayashi, who confirmed to Billboard on Tuesday that he was "just hired" by the feuding rockers.

Queensryche Plots 2023 Tour With Marty Friedman and Trauma
Queensryche has announced a 2023 U.S. tour in support of their latest album, Digital Noise Alliance, with support from ex-Megadeth guitarist Marty Friedman and Cliff Burton's pre-Metallica band Trauma.

U2’s Larry Mullen Won’t Tour in 2023
U2 drummer Larry Mullen reported that, if the band tours in 2023, he probably won’t be on the road with them.
